Author: kono
Date: 2009-05-28 13:50:40 -0700 (Thu, 28 May 2009)
New Revision: 16837

Modified:
   cytoscape3/trunk/application/src/main/java/cytoscape/actions/DeleteEdit.java
   
cytoscape3/trunk/application/src/main/java/cytoscape/internal/NetworkManager.java
   
cytoscape3/trunk/application/src/main/java/cytoscape/internal/select/SelectEdgeViewUpdater.java
   
cytoscape3/trunk/application/src/main/java/cytoscape/internal/select/SelectNodeViewUpdater.java
   
cytoscape3/trunk/application/src/main/java/cytoscape/internal/view/NetworkViewManager.java
   
cytoscape3/trunk/application/src/main/resources/META-INF/spring/bundle-context.xml
Log:
VizMap GUI activated.

Modified: 
cytoscape3/trunk/application/src/main/java/cytoscape/actions/DeleteEdit.java
===================================================================
--- 
cytoscape3/trunk/application/src/main/java/cytoscape/actions/DeleteEdit.java    
    2009-05-28 20:50:05 UTC (rev 16836)
+++ 
cytoscape3/trunk/application/src/main/java/cytoscape/actions/DeleteEdit.java    
    2009-05-28 20:50:40 UTC (rev 16837)
@@ -6,7 +6,7 @@
 import cytoscape.util.undo.CyAbstractEdit;
 import org.cytoscape.view.model.CyNetworkView;
 import org.cytoscape.view.model.View;
-import static org.cytoscape.view.presentation.twod.TwoDVisualLexicon.*;
+import static org.cytoscape.view.presentation.property.TwoDVisualLexicon.*;
 import org.cytoscape.model.subnetwork.CySubNetwork;
 import org.cytoscape.model.CyNode;
 import org.cytoscape.model.CyEdge;

Modified: 
cytoscape3/trunk/application/src/main/java/cytoscape/internal/NetworkManager.java
===================================================================
--- 
cytoscape3/trunk/application/src/main/java/cytoscape/internal/NetworkManager.java
   2009-05-28 20:50:05 UTC (rev 16836)
+++ 
cytoscape3/trunk/application/src/main/java/cytoscape/internal/NetworkManager.java
   2009-05-28 20:50:40 UTC (rev 16837)
@@ -51,6 +51,7 @@
 import org.cytoscape.model.CyNode;
 import org.cytoscape.view.model.CyNetworkView;
 import org.cytoscape.view.presentation.NetworkRenderer;
+import org.cytoscape.view.presentation.PresentationFactory;
 
 import cytoscape.CyNetworkManager;
 import cytoscape.events.NetworkAboutToBeDestroyedEvent;
@@ -87,14 +88,17 @@
 
        private CyNetwork currentNetwork;
        private CyNetworkView currentNetworkView;
+       
+       private PresentationFactory presentationFactory;
 
-       NetworkManager(final CyEventHelper eh) {
+       public NetworkManager(final CyEventHelper eh, final PresentationFactory 
presentationFactory) {
                networkMap = new HashMap<Long,CyNetwork>();
                networkViewMap = new HashMap<Long,CyNetworkView>();
                selectedNetworkViews = new LinkedList<CyNetworkView>();
                selectedNetworks = new LinkedList<CyNetwork>();
                currentNetwork = null;
                currentNetworkView = null;
+               this.presentationFactory = presentationFactory;
                this.eh = eh;
        }
 
@@ -371,7 +375,6 @@
        }
 
        public NetworkRenderer getPresentation(CyNetworkView view) {
-               // TODO Auto-generated method stub
-               return null;
+               return presentationFactory.getPresentation(view);
        }
 }

Modified: 
cytoscape3/trunk/application/src/main/java/cytoscape/internal/select/SelectEdgeViewUpdater.java
===================================================================
--- 
cytoscape3/trunk/application/src/main/java/cytoscape/internal/select/SelectEdgeViewUpdater.java
     2009-05-28 20:50:05 UTC (rev 16836)
+++ 
cytoscape3/trunk/application/src/main/java/cytoscape/internal/select/SelectEdgeViewUpdater.java
     2009-05-28 20:50:40 UTC (rev 16837)
@@ -36,10 +36,11 @@
  */
 package cytoscape.internal.select;
 
-import org.cytoscape.view.model.VisualProperty;
+import static 
org.cytoscape.view.presentation.property.TwoDVisualLexicon.EDGE_SELECTED;
+
+import org.cytoscape.model.CyEdge;
 import org.cytoscape.view.model.View;
-import org.cytoscape.model.CyEdge;
-import static org.cytoscape.view.presentation.twod.TwoDVisualLexicon.*;
+
 import cytoscape.view.ViewUpdater;
 
 public class SelectEdgeViewUpdater extends ViewUpdater<CyEdge,Boolean> {

Modified: 
cytoscape3/trunk/application/src/main/java/cytoscape/internal/select/SelectNodeViewUpdater.java
===================================================================
--- 
cytoscape3/trunk/application/src/main/java/cytoscape/internal/select/SelectNodeViewUpdater.java
     2009-05-28 20:50:05 UTC (rev 16836)
+++ 
cytoscape3/trunk/application/src/main/java/cytoscape/internal/select/SelectNodeViewUpdater.java
     2009-05-28 20:50:40 UTC (rev 16837)
@@ -36,10 +36,11 @@
  */
 package cytoscape.internal.select;
 
-import org.cytoscape.view.model.VisualProperty;
+import static 
org.cytoscape.view.presentation.property.TwoDVisualLexicon.NODE_SELECTED;
+
+import org.cytoscape.model.CyNode;
 import org.cytoscape.view.model.View;
-import org.cytoscape.model.CyNode;
-import static org.cytoscape.view.presentation.twod.TwoDVisualLexicon.*;
+
 import cytoscape.view.ViewUpdater;
 
 public class SelectNodeViewUpdater extends ViewUpdater<CyNode,Boolean> {

Modified: 
cytoscape3/trunk/application/src/main/java/cytoscape/internal/view/NetworkViewManager.java
===================================================================
--- 
cytoscape3/trunk/application/src/main/java/cytoscape/internal/view/NetworkViewManager.java
  2009-05-28 20:50:05 UTC (rev 16836)
+++ 
cytoscape3/trunk/application/src/main/java/cytoscape/internal/view/NetworkViewManager.java
  2009-05-28 20:50:40 UTC (rev 16837)
@@ -36,35 +36,35 @@
  */
 package cytoscape.internal.view;
 
-import cytoscape.CyNetworkManager;
+import static 
org.cytoscape.view.presentation.property.TwoDVisualLexicon.NETWORK_TITLE;
 
-import cytoscape.view.CyHelpBroker;
+import java.beans.PropertyVetoException;
+import java.util.HashMap;
+import java.util.Map;
+import java.util.Properties;
 
+import javax.swing.JDesktopPane;
+import javax.swing.JInternalFrame;
+import javax.swing.event.InternalFrameAdapter;
+import javax.swing.event.InternalFrameEvent;
+import javax.swing.event.InternalFrameListener;
+
 import org.cytoscape.model.CyNetwork;
 import org.cytoscape.view.model.CyNetworkView;
+import org.cytoscape.view.presentation.PresentationFactory;
 
+import cytoscape.CyNetworkManager;
+import cytoscape.events.NetworkViewAboutToBeDestroyedEvent;
+import cytoscape.events.NetworkViewAboutToBeDestroyedListener;
 import cytoscape.events.NetworkViewAddedEvent;
 import cytoscape.events.NetworkViewAddedListener;
-import cytoscape.events.NetworkViewAboutToBeDestroyedEvent;
-import cytoscape.events.NetworkViewAboutToBeDestroyedListener;
+import cytoscape.events.SetCurrentNetworkEvent;
+import cytoscape.events.SetCurrentNetworkListener;
 import cytoscape.events.SetCurrentNetworkViewEvent;
 import cytoscape.events.SetCurrentNetworkViewListener;
-import cytoscape.events.SetCurrentNetworkEvent;
-import cytoscape.events.SetCurrentNetworkListener;
+import cytoscape.view.CyHelpBroker;
 
-import javax.swing.*;
-import javax.swing.event.InternalFrameAdapter;
-import javax.swing.event.InternalFrameEvent;
-import javax.swing.event.InternalFrameListener;
-import java.beans.PropertyVetoException;
-import java.util.HashMap;
-import java.util.Map;
-import java.util.Properties;
 
-import org.cytoscape.view.presentation.PresentationFactory;
-import static org.cytoscape.view.presentation.twod.TwoDVisualLexicon.*;
-
-
 /**
  * 
  */

Modified: 
cytoscape3/trunk/application/src/main/resources/META-INF/spring/bundle-context.xml
===================================================================
--- 
cytoscape3/trunk/application/src/main/resources/META-INF/spring/bundle-context.xml
  2009-05-28 20:50:05 UTC (rev 16836)
+++ 
cytoscape3/trunk/application/src/main/resources/META-INF/spring/bundle-context.xml
  2009-05-28 20:50:40 UTC (rev 16837)
@@ -74,6 +74,7 @@
        <!-- Network Manager -->
        <bean name="networkManager" class="cytoscape.internal.NetworkManager">
                <constructor-arg ref="cyEventHelperServiceRef" />
+               <constructor-arg ref="presentationFactoryServiceRef" />
        </bean>
 
        <!-- Task Factories -->


--~--~---------~--~----~------------~-------~--~----~
You received this message because you are subscribed to the Google Groups 
"cytoscape-cvs" group.
To post to this group, send email to [email protected]
To unsubscribe from this group, send email to 
[email protected]
For more options, visit this group at 
http://groups.google.com/group/cytoscape-cvs?hl=en
-~----------~----~----~----~------~----~------~--~---

Reply via email to